Turing Machine Simulator Code I need to design a Turing Machin
Turing Machine Simulator Code I need to design a Turing Machine Simulator in C++ that takes in an input file that goes something like this: Q:q1,q2,q3,q4 A:0,1 Z:0,1,x T:q1,0,q2,x,R T:q1,1,q2,x,R T:q2,0,q2,0,R S:q1 F:q3,q4 Where Q is states, A is input values, Z is tape alphabet, S is start state, F is accept and reject states, This is a Turing machine simulator, Click 'Reset' to initialise the machine, Often remembered for his contributions to the fields of artificial intelligence and modern computer science (before either even existed), Turing is probably best known for what is now dubbed the “Turing Test, Alan (the younger of the two) attended Hazelhurst Turing proposed the “Turing test” for machine intelligence, based on the idea that human intelligence can only be measured and judged by external observation, Click on Learn Turing Machines Visually Explore the foundations of computational theory through interactive animations of Turing machines — the mathematical models that define what computers can solve, Create and share your own machines using a simple format, Visualize and simulate Turing machines as animated state diagrams, , Apr 10, 2015 · Alan Turing—an English mathematician, logician, and cryptanalyst—was a computer pioneer, To simplify the construction, we will assume every input is a binary number (a number containing only 1s and 0s), With this he defined the concept of ‘the mechanical’ in terms of simple atomic operations, However, it does not explain the programming language, which can be learned in the previous section, The "Father of Modern Computing" Alan Matthison Turing (1912-1954), a British mathematician, and logician was an unequaled, pioneering force in what became the discipline of computer science and the field of artificial intelligence, Partner with Turing to accelerate frontier research, deploy proprietary intelligence, or hire AI-native talent, Julius worked in the Indian Civil Service, so until he retired in 1926 he fostered his children, Alan and John, out to English homes, in particular with the aptly named Wards in St Leonards-on-Sea, Jun 3, 2002 · Turing's solution lay in defining what was soon to be named the Turing machine, Jun 23, 2025 · Turing’s influence extends beyond computer science into philosophy, biology, and the social sciences, To use it: Load one of the example programs, or write your own in the Turing machine program area, It needs to handle an input where it takes in the number of inputs, the input strings and This is a Turing machine simulator, ” TURING MACHINE This section presents a programming example from coding to running, Jan 6, 2025 · In 1936, Turing introduced the concept of a universal machine, later named the "Turing machine," which laid the groundwork for modern computing, Turing and Wittgenstein argued and disagreed, with Turing defending formalism and Wittgenstein propounding his view that mathematics does not discover any absolute truths, but rather invents them, After the War, Alan worked first at the National Physical Laboratory and then at Manchester University on the development of the computer from his first ideas in the early 1930s for a 'Turing machine', Train models, deploy intelligence, and hire talent with Turing, May 30, 2024 · Alan Turing was a British mathematician and logician whose work laid the foundation for modern computer science and a Alan Mathison Turing was born on 23 June 1912, at Warrington Lodge, Warrington Avenue, London to Julius Mathison Turing and Ethel Sara Stoney, Click on Simulieren Sie Turing-Maschinen online mit diesem Simulator, ideal für Studium und Forschung, He invented the universal Turing machine, an abstract computing machine that encapsulates the fundamental logical principles of the digital computer, Click on 'Run' to start the Turing machine and run it until it halts (if ever), Nov 7, 2025 · Alan Turing was a British mathematician and logician, a major contributor to mathematics, cryptanalysis, computer science, and artificial intelligence, Turing and Wittgenstein argued and disagreed, with Turing defending formalism and Wittgenstein propounding his view that mathematics does not discover any absolute truths, but rather invents them, His ideas about machine learning, pattern formation in nature, and the limits of formal systems continue to inspire research across disciplines, Examples and exercises are included, Enter something in the 'Input' area - this will be written on the tape initially as input to the machine, His remarkable dissertation, which proved the central limit theorem, earned him a fellowship at King's College, Cambridge, We will construct a machine for distinguishing strings with an odd amount of zeros, See below for syntax, gbgcdhiowqeujkffrvstyurgrcbvryvyhdxgbezvfxksfm